Welcome time travelers. Our thirteenth little adventure into Ethereality is another special one. After the seminal Retrofuturism by Jakhira, but before we unleash another year of future classics, we look back at the past year and present Back To The Future. This compilation is a celebration of where we have been so far, inviting each of the five artists who have provided original and fantastic material to remix each other, leaving the choice of whichever production to reinterpret entirely up to them.
First up Fiordland turns The Future Eve into a darker tale with carefully crafted creamy textures and tones. Otherworldly sounds and cinematic drums contribute to a bigger picture. Jakhira takes us to the Aftur again with vintage drum machines and live bass lovingly layered over the beauty of the original parts, which are expertly emphasized for good measure. Spirit Of Piopiotahi emerges in Iceland as Bjorn Salvador puts a twist in the tail. Smooth chords and sultry vocals are teasingly tag-teamed with the harder edged synthesizers, breathing fresh Nordic air into a faraway fjord. Richard McMaster revisits Bláhylur next, armed with retro grooves and glitchy arpeggios. Lush pads and heartfelt pianos provide perfect companionship. Finally Ben Monday finishes off with a deep and percussion-heavy rendition of Kerið in his signature style. And as it echoes away at the end, we have concluded the first chapter of our story. Time flies though and there are new stars and returning heroes lined up and waiting, so buckle up. Although where we're going… we don't need roads.
